Форум программистов, компьютерный форум, киберфорум
Наши страницы
C# .NET
Войти
Регистрация
Восстановить пароль
 
Good1101
53 / 53 / 10
Регистрация: 28.12.2011
Сообщений: 259
1

Разрабока структуры приложения

22.09.2013, 05:27. Просмотров 443. Ответов 3
Метки нет (Все метки)

Добрый день. Очень часто сталкиваюсь с тем что структура(назову это так) моих приложений никуда не годится и уже при 10-15 классах начинаются проблемы с тем становится проблематично отловить цепочку вызова методов чтобы обнаружить недостатки алгоритма выполнения программы. Первый раз я с этим столкнулся когда писал сетевой 3d шутер от первого лица, таки довел его до релиза в контакте, но из за отсутствия какой либо структуры приложения у меня получилась клоака из 100+ не объемных классов, быстро нашлись серьезные баги, читеры, и пришел к выводу что легче написать все заново чем разбираться в болоте которое я сделал и проект пришлось прикрыть через 20 дней. Тогда я только осваивал C#, с тех пор многое намотал на ус. Но все равно чувствуется недостаток строгой структуры. Знаю про паттерны, но не читал особо. Думаю это не совсем то что мне сейчас нужно. Есть ли какая-то литература по данной теме, только желательно не необъемные тома, а чтобы можно было сразу ухватиться за суть. И любым советам, предложениям буду только рад. Спасибо.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
22.09.2013, 05:27
Ответы с готовыми решениями:

Передача структуры из программы на c# в dll на c++ и получение структуры из dll
В общем проблема в том, что при попытке передачи структуры созданной в c# в dll...

Запись структуры в файл - Как сделать так, чтобы в файл записывались только данные структуры?
Здравствуйте! using System.Runtime.Serialization.Formatters.Binary; ...

Установить для приложения текущую директорию, отличную от директории приложения
Ситуация такая: в моем коде всё работает нормально. Следующий код: string...

Нужно убить процесс приложения из этого же приложения
Нужно убить процесс приложения из этого же приложения. Как?

Запуск из приложения с правами администратора, приложения без прав администратора
Как сделать подобный запуск?

3
Mikant
1282 / 954 / 127
Регистрация: 08.12.2009
Сообщений: 1,299
22.09.2013, 09:22 2
есть книга "Application architecture guide (Designing Applications on the .NET Platform)" от Microsoft: детская (раскрывает лишь основные, глобальные подходы к построению приложений), но, к сожалению, практически без картинок. имхо, может стать отличной отправной точкой. Тут говорят, что можно скачать даже перевод книги (сам не проверял), а на англ - гугл в помощь.
1
Good1101
53 / 53 / 10
Регистрация: 28.12.2011
Сообщений: 259
22.09.2013, 12:53  [ТС] 3
Mikant, да, но только это все слишком поверхностно и не касаемо кода к сожалению... наверно нужно просто учить паттерны
0
SharpDeveloper
135 / 132 / 22
Регистрация: 16.02.2012
Сообщений: 453
23.09.2013, 12:42 4
Я вам скажу что нужно - нужно много-много практики, простое изучение паттернов не даст значимого эффекта.
0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
23.09.2013, 12:42

Зависание приложения при подключении другого приложения к нему
Написал сервер и клиент на консоли, все работает. На windows forms появляется...

Логика структуры приложения
Добрый день всем участникам форума, в частности Vov1k... Появился новый вопрос....

Реализация структуры приложения mvc
Здравствуйте, проконсультируйте пожалуйста по нескольким вопросам, связанным со...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2018, vBulletin Solutions, Inc.
Рейтинг@Mail.ru